About Purdue University Fort Wayne

Purdue University Fort Wayne is a public research university in Fort Wayne, Indiana, serving roughly 5,484 students. Admission is moderately selective for first-time degree-seeking undergraduates reporting admissions data to the Education Department. The acceptance rate is about 83.89% in the latest College Scorecard admissions data. Median earnings about ten years after entry reach about $45,872 among students who received federal aid.

Average net price

What undergraduates typically pay

Finding Average net price at Purdue University Fort Wayne is $13,171.

Evidence College Scorecard average net price is $13,171 (cost of attendance minus average grant aid for aided undergraduates). That is about $3,408 above the Indiana median net price. Versus urban (city) campuses, net price runs $6,882 below the locale median.

Method Average net price from College Scorecard; compared with state, locale, and U.S. medians from EDsmart aggregates.

Interpretation Average net price is a stronger institutional cost signal than published tuition because it incorporates grant aid.

Limitation The campus average masks large differences by household income; income-band net prices can diverge sharply from the overall average.

Published tuition and average net price by reporting year come from the College Scorecard institution file. Values are not adjusted for inflation; missing cells mean the field was not reported or was suppressed for Purdue University Fort Wayne in that year.

Reporting years in the table below: 20132023 (Scorecard labels refer to the institutional submission cycle).

Year In-state tuition & fees Out-of-state tuition & fees Average net price
2013$7,013$16,845$14,337
2014$7,949$19,092$13,638
2015$8,080$19,408$14,961
2016$8,213$19,727$12,227
2017$8,330$20,005$12,464
2018$8,450$20,288$11,404
2019$8,589$20,622$10,912
2020$8,730$20,961$11,629
2021$8,857$21,265$11,303
2022$8,985$21,573$11,347
2023$9,254$22,220$11,513

Student body

Enrollment & Student Demographics

Purdue University Fort Wayne reported total enrollment of about 5,484 students in the latest College Scorecard extract. The student body is about 52% male and 48% female. Enrollment by race and ethnicity includes White (67.9%), Hispanic or Latino (11.3%), and Black or African American (7.3%). About 24.77% of undergraduates receive Pell Grants. Roughly 35.2% of students are first-generation college students.
